DataTables + yadcf Добавить класс в отфильтрованный столбец

Есть ли способ добавить класс к отфильтрованным столбцам, используя yadcf?

На данный момент, когда я фильтрую столбец в моей таблице, используя поле выбора, предоставленное yadcf, я не могу показать, что столбец фильтруется.

Я хочу добавить класс к столбцам <th> так что я могу стилизовать его, чтобы показать моим пользователям, что соответствующий столбец отфильтрован.

Заранее спасибо.

2 ответа

Решение

Решил с помощью .inuse класс от yadcf. Это класс, который yadcf применяет к фильтруемому столбцу. Все, что мне нужно было сделать, это добавить $(".yadcf-filter.inuse").closest("th").addClass("bg-filter"); в мои DataTables drawCallback,

yadcf позволяет добавлять пользовательские class на самом фильтре с помощью свойства style_class и в любом случае IMO заставляет весь столбец выглядеть по-разному, когда фильтруется слишком много

Другие вопросы по тегам